Westminster Street in YeovilThis key gateway into the town centre is heavily used. We wanted to ensure that when people first step into the town, they see something they like, they find it appealing and want to come back to Yeovil because of the pleasant experience.

Key changes

Five key changes to the area:

  • Additional pedestrian space – As part of the changes in the Westminster Street area, footpaths have been widened to provide additional pedestrian space. This has enabled those walking to and from Tesco for example, to walk with ease and for footfall traffic to flow better.
  • Improved natural stone paving – Improvements to the paving in the area have enhanced the look, giving it a much more appealing appearance.
  • New street planting and street furniture – We have added planters and bench seating to provide a different feel to the street, ‘greening up’ the environment. An area for restaurants to cater for outdoor street seating and standing for customers has also been created.
  • Improved street lighting – Improved street lighting in this public realm area will help to reduce anti-social behaviour by ensuring it is well lit.
  • Parking changes – We have removed general parking and narrowed the carriageway for moving cars to the nearby parking spaces. A loading bay has been provided to service the businesses in the street.
